Transaction 84056e4efea07e760bb0fd66d4012a17b0f46c7a4d6f3e777101db1015084b8c
1 Input
1 Output
-
84056e4efea07e760bb0fd66d4012a17b0f46c7a4d6f3e777101db1015084b8c:0
- value
- 400000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4673279609b5b7c06e35afe134d5c22e559f65f3 OP_EQUAL
- address
- 387XB4CrA7NMH3Ko8raVT7fsuJCuhQnKMr